• ASP,NETCore应用开发
21年品牌 40万+商家 超1.5亿件商品

ASP,NETCore应用开发

7 1.0折 68 九五品

仅1件

天津武清
认证卖家担保交易快速发货售后保障

作者[美] James Chambers,David Paque

出版社清华大学出版社

ISBN9787302479901

出版时间2017-09

版次1

装帧平装

开本16开

纸张胶版纸

页数364页

字数99999千字

定价68元

上书时间2024-05-01

鲁是特

已实名 已认证 进店 收藏店铺

   商品详情   

品相描述:九五品
商品描述
基本信息
书名:ASP,NETCore应用开发
定价:68元
作者:[美] James Chambers,David Paquette,Simon Timms著
出版社:清华大学出版社
出版日期:2017-09-01
ISBN:9787302479901
字数:623000
页码:364
版次:1
装帧:平装
开本:16开
商品重量:
编辑推荐

内容提要

目录
第Ⅰ部分 信息软件简介及技术要点分析章 信息软件概述 31.1 信息系统基础知识 31.1.1信息系统组成 31.1.2信息系统分类 41.2 信息软件开发 41.2.1软件的生命周期 51.2.2软件开发过程模型 61.2.3敏捷开发 91.3 信息软件主流架构及技术121.3.1客户端/服务器架构 121.3.2浏览器/服务器架构 141.3.3现代互联网技术 161.4 本章小结 19第2章 软件测试概述 202.1 软件测试概念 202.1.1软件测试的定义和对象 202.1.2软件测试的目的 212.2 软件测试分类 222.2.1按照开发阶段分类 222.2.2按测试策略分类 242.2.3按照测试手段分类 252.2.4按照测试执行方式分类 252.2.5基于特定目标的测试分类 252.3 信息软件测试典型应用 282.3.1基于Web应用软件的测试 282.3.2基于手机应用软件的测试 322.3.3基于云应用软件的测试 362.4 信息软件测试策略 382.4.1测试过程的实施策略 382.4.2测试用例的设计策略 402.4.3回归测试策略 412.5 本章小结 42第Ⅱ部分 软件测试管理技术第3章 软件测试管理概述 453.1 软件测试管理的主要内容453.1.1测试计划管理 473.1.2测试组织和人员管理 493.1.3测试文档管理513.1.4测试缺陷管理 523.2 软件测试管理工具 553.2.1HP ALM概述 563.2.2TestLink 563.3 本章小结 57第4章 HP ALM工具的使用及关键技术 584.1HP ALM简介 584.1.1HP ALM组织架构 594.1.2HP ALM流程 594.2HP ALM初始化设置 604.2.1启动站点管理 604.2.2创建域和项目 624.2.3用户和组的管理 654.2.4缺陷和用例配置 704.2.5用例配置 744.3 创建发布树 764.3.1定义发布树 764.3.2创建发布 774.3.3创建周期 784.4 创建测试需求 784.4.1制订测试需求树规范 794.4.2创建功能测试需求树 804.4.3将需求分配到发布和周期 834.4.4测试需求转换为测试计划 844.5 管理测试计划 864.5.1创建测试用例 884.5.2关联需求与测试用例 904.6 执行测试 924.6.1创建测试集 924.6.2执行测试集 944.7 缺陷管理 974.7.1创建并提交缺陷 974.7.2关联缺陷和测试用例 984.8 报表生成与分析 994.8.1分析测试执行报表 1004.8.2分析缺陷报表 1014.9 本章小结 103第Ⅲ部分 信息软件系统功能测试第5章 信息软件系统功能测试概述1075.1 功能测试基础知识 1075.1.1功能测试常见的错误类型 1075.1.2功能测试用例的设计准则 1085.2 功能测试自动化 1095.2.1功能测试自动化优缺点 1095.2.2功能自动化测试的主要技术 1115.3 典型功能测试工具介绍1135.3.1HP UFT 1135.3.2Selenium 1145.3.3两种自动化测试工具对比 1145.4 本章小结 115第6章 HP UFT工具的使用及关键技术 1166.1HP UFT工具简介 1166.1.1HP UFT基本配置 1166.1.2HP UFT的视图 1176.2HP UFT的工作流程 1186.2.1UFT测试步骤 1186.2.2一个简单的测试项目 1196.2.3HP UFT的相关原理 1226.3 测试对象管理 1236.3.1对象识别 1236.3.2对象属性及侦测 1256.3.3HP UFT对象库 1266.3.4对象库管理 1286.4 录制模式 1306.4.1模拟录制模式 1306.4.2低级录制模式 1316.4.3洞察录制模式 1316.5 操作调用 1326.6 检查点技术 1346.6.1检查点简介 1346.6.2标准检查点 1356.6.3文本检查点 1376.7 参数化技术 1386.7.1参数化测试步骤 1396.7.2使用外部数据源实现参数化 1426.8 描述性编程技术 1466.8.1描述性编程概述 1466.8.2描述性编程的测试实例 1476.9 正则表达式 1506.9.1正则表达式介绍 1506.9.2正则表达式应用 1526.10测试场景恢复技术 1536.10.1创建场景恢复文件 1546.10.2添加场景恢复文件 1576.11函数库管理 1586.11.1函数与子过程 1586.11.2创建函数库 1596.11.3关联函数库并调用函数 1606.12VBScript脚本语言 1626.12.1选择和循环操作 1636.12.2比较操作 1646.12.3算术操作 1646.12.4逻辑操作 1656.12.5常用函数 1666.13脚本的调试与运行 1686.13.1脚本调试技术 1686.13.2使用ALM运行测试脚本 1696.13.3使用Test Batch Runner运行测试脚本 1756.13.4使用QuickTest.Application对象运行测试脚本 1756.14查看测试结果 1766.14.1设置结果的存储位置 1766.14.2查看测试运行结果 1776.15本章小结 178第7章 HP UFT功能自动化实践 1807.1 测试需求分析 1807.2 自动化测试框架 1807.2.1自动化测试框架简介 1807.2.2自动化测试框架考虑的要素 1817.3 设计测试用例 1837.3.1登录业务测试用例 1837.3.2订票业务测试用例 1847.3.3传真订单业务测试用例 1867.3.4退出业务测试用例 1877.4 开发登录业务脚本 1877.4.1登录脚本录制 1887.4.2设置Action属性 1887.4.3参数化用户信息 1897.4.4登录脚本回放 1937.5 开发订票脚本 1947.5.1录制订票脚本 1947.5.2登录操作调用 1957.5.3参数化航班日期 1967.5.4订票脚本回放 1977.6 开发传真订单脚本 1987.6.1录制传真订单脚本 1987.6.2完善传真订单脚本 2007.6.3回放传真订单脚本 2027.7 退出脚本开发 2037.8 测试资源管理 2037.8.1管理对象库 2037.8.2使用HP ALM管理测试资源 2047.9 脚本的运行 2077.10本章小结 209第Ⅳ部分 信息软件系统性能测试第8章 信息软件系统性能测试概述2138.1 性能测试基础知识 2138.1.1性能测试的概念 2148.1.2性能测试指标 2158.1.3性能测试方法 2178.1.4性能测试策略 2198.2 典型性能测试工具介绍2228.3 本章小结 224第9章 HP Loadrunner基础 2259.1Loadrunner简介 2259.2Loadrunner的功能结构及工作原理 2279.2.1Loadrunner功能结构 2279.2.2Loadrunner工作过程 2299.3Loadrunner的测试步骤 2309.4 本章小结 2320章 HP Loadrunner脚本录制与开发 23310.1虚拟用户生成器简介 23310.2脚本录制 23410.2.1选择协议 23410.2.2开始录制脚本 23710.2.3设置录制选项 24010.3运行时设置 24610.4脚本开发 25010.4.1通用VuGen函数 25110.4.2脚本调试 25310.4.3脚本注释 25410.5事务技术 25410.6集合点技术 25610.7检查点技术 25710.8块技术 26010.9参数化技术 26210.9.1创建参数 26210.9.2不同类型的参数 26410.9.3File类型参数属性设置 26510.10关联技术 27010.10.1如何创建关联 27110.10.2关联函数介绍 27810.10.3关联与参数化的区别 28110.11本章小结 2811章 HP Loadrunner测试场景的设计与执行 28211.1控制器简介 28211.1.1测试场景类型 28311.1.2Controller工作视图 28511.2场景设计 28711.2.1配置脚本和运行时设置 28711.2.2手动场景计划配置 28811.2.3面向目标场景计划配置 29111.2.4配置负载生成器 29411.2.5服务水平协议设置 29611.2.6集合点运行设置 29911.2.7IP欺骗技术 30011.3场景执行 30411.4场景监控 30711.4.1Vuser运行状态 30811.4.2场景运行的概况 30811.4.3错误输出消息 31011.4.4数据分析图 31111.4.5资源计数器 31311.5本章小结 3172章 HP Loadrunner测试结果分析 31812.1分析器简介 31812.2常用设置选项 31912.3摘要报告 32412.4常见数据分析图 32712.5数据图分析技术 33012.5.1分析图合并 33012.5.2分析图关联 33212.5.3页面诊断 33412.6Analysis报告 33712.6.1HTML报告 33712.6.2事务分析报告 33712.6.3自定义报告 34012.6.4使用报告模板定义报告 34212.7本章小结 3433章 HP Loadrunner性能测试实践 34413.1测试需求分析 34413.1.1性能指标分析 34413.1.2确定业务流程 34613.2制订测试计划 34613.2.1编制测试计划 34613.2.2创建测试场景模型 35013.3设计测试用例 35013.4执行测试 35113.4.1准备测试数据 35113.4.2测试脚本开发 35313.4.3场景方案设计 35513.4.4执行和监控测试场景 35613.5结果分析和测试结论 35813.6本章小结 366第Ⅴ部分 信息软件系统安全测试4章 Web应用安全基础 37114.1软件安全简介 37114.1.1软件安全要素 37114.1.2软件安全范畴 37214.1.3软件安全开发技术 37214.2Web应用技术基础 37314.2.1HTTP简介 37314.2.2HTTPS简介 37414.2.3URI/URL/URN 37514.2.4HTTP方法 37614.2.5HTTP状态码 37814.2.6HTTP Cookie 37814.2.7HTTP Session 37914.3Web应用程序安全 37914.4两大Web应用安全研究组织 38014.4.1WASC 38014.4.2OWASP 38114.5OWASP十大应用安全攻击 38114.5.1注入 38214.5.2被破坏的验证和会话管理 38514.5.3跨站脚本攻击 38614.5.4不安全的直接对象引用 38814.5.5安全配置错误 38814.5.6暴露敏感数据 38914.5.7功能级访问控制缺失 39014.5.8跨站点请求伪造 39014.5.9使用含有已知漏洞的组件 39214.5.10未验证的重定向和转发 39214.6本章小结 3935章 Web应用安全测试 39415.1Web应用安全测试方法与技术 39415.1.1软件安全测试 39415.1.2渗透测试 39615.1.3软件安全测试过程 39815.1.4软件安全测试组织 39915.1.5安全测试主要关注的问题 40015.1.6如何做好Web应用安全测试 40115.2Web安全性测试工具IBM Rational AppScan简介 40115.2.1IBM Rational AppScan配置要求 40215.2.2IBM Rational AppScan工作过程 40215.3IBM Rational AppScan窗口 40415.4IBM Rational AppScan辅助工具 40515.5本章小结 4076章 Web安全测试实践 40816.1Altoro Mutual安全性需求 40816.2启动IBM Rational AppScan 40816.3新建扫描 40916.4配置扫描 40916.5启动扫描 41316.5.1结果视图 41416.5.2严重等级 41516.6结果专家 41516.7本章小结 416附录 HTTP状态码简明释义表 418参考文献 420
作者介绍
作者简介  James Chambers,五次荣获开发人员技术方向微软MVP称号,现在正在开发运行于Azure和AWS之上的ASP.NET Core和MVC应用程序。他是一位独立咨询师、技术导师、活跃的博客作者,并为多个开源项目贡献自己的力量。  David Paquette,四次荣获微软MVP称号,是一位软件开发人员和独立咨询师。他具有使用.NET构建Web和Windows应用程序的丰富经验,对软件工程领域有深入的了解,同时对提高用户体验颇具热情。  Simon Timms,一位多次荣获微软MVP称号的社区组织者、博客作家、开发者和独立咨询师。他在技术领域兴趣广泛,从分布式系统到新的JavaScript框架无所不包。他在软件开发和运维上都具备深厚功力,这也使得他的团队热衷于生成、开发服务器部署等方面。
序言

—  没有更多了  —

以下为对购买帮助不大的评价

此功能需要访问孔网APP才能使用
暂时不用
打开孔网APP